1/2-Inch Drive 6-Point Short Hand Socket, E10-E24 Sizes

Brief Overview

This is a professional-grade 1/2-inch drive short hand socket engineered for precision fastening work. The 6-point design (hex recess) delivers superior contact on fastener flats, minimizing cam-out and rounding damage—critical for avoiding costly comebacks on customer jobs. Available in eight sizes from E10 through E24, these sockets cover the most common fastener applications in automotive, mechanical assembly, and maintenance work. The compact 38mm length makes them ideal for tight spaces where standard-length sockets won't fit. Key Features

  • 6-Point Socket Design: Hex recess contacts fastener flats directly, reducing slip and fastener damage
  • Chrome Plated Finish: Durable, corrosion-resistant coating withstands workshop humidity and repeated use
  • Knurled Grip Band: Textured midline band provides confident hand grip, reducing accidental drops
  • Short Length Profile: 38mm overall length allows access in confined engine bays and tight assembly areas
  • Detent Ball Recess: Precision-machined cavity engages ratchet ball detent for secure, hands-free socket retention
  • Chamfered Drive End: Smooth, angled entry eases socket engagement onto ratchet drive
  • Size Range E10–E24: Eight distinct sizes cover standard European fastener specifications

Technical Specifications

SKU Size D1 (mm) D2 (mm) T (mm) L (mm) Application
24610 E10 14 22 7 38 10mm fasteners
24612 E12 16 22 8 38 12mm fasteners
24614 E14 17 22 9 38 14mm fasteners
24616 E16 20 22 10 38 16mm fasteners
24618 E18 21 22 12 38 18mm fasteners
24620 E20 24 22 13 38 20mm fasteners
24622 E22 26 24 14 38 22mm fasteners
24624 E24 28 24 16 38 24mm fasteners (most popular)

Key Measurements:

  • Drive Size: 1/2 inch (12.7mm)
  • Overall Length: 38mm (short profile for confined spaces)
  • Socket Profile: 6-point (hex) for precision engagement
  • Finish: Chrome plated
  • Material: Chrome-vanadium steel (typical for professional-grade sockets)
